Title: | openSUSE: Security Advisory for libvirt (openSUSE-SU-2019:1288-1) |
Summary: | The remote host is missing an update for the 'libvirt'; package(s) announced via the openSUSE-SU-2019:1288-1 advisory. |
Description: | Summary: The remote host is missing an update for the 'libvirt' package(s) announced via the openSUSE-SU-2019:1288-1 advisory. Vulnerability Insight: This update for libvirt provides the following fixes: Security issue fixed: - CVE-2019-3840: Fixed a null pointer dereference vulnerability in virJSONValueObjectHasKey function which could have resulted in a remote denial of service via the guest agent (bsc#1127458). Other issues addressed: - apparmor: reintroduce upstream lxc mount rules (bsc#1130129). - hook: encode incoming XML to UTF-8 before passing to lxml etree from string method (bsc#1123642). - supportconfig: collect rotated logs in /var/log/libvirt/* (bsc#1124667). - libxl: support Xen's max_grant_frames setting with maxGrantFrames attribute on the xenbus controller (bsc#1126325). - conf: added new 'xenbus' controller type - util: skip RDMA detection for non-PCI network devices (bsc#1112182). - qemu: don't use CAP_DAC_OVERRIDE capability if non-root (bsc#1125665). - qemu: fix issues related to restricted permissions on /dev/sev(bsc#1102604). - apparmor: add support for named profiles (bsc#1118952). - libxl: save current memory value after successful balloon (bsc#1120813). - apparmor: Fix ptrace rules. (bsc#1117058) - libxl: Add support for soft reset. (bsc#1081516) - libxl: Fix VM migration on busy hosts. (bsc#1108086) - qemu: Add support for SEV guests. (fate#325817) - util: Don't check for parallel iteration in hash-related functions. (bsc#1106420) - spec: Don't restart libvirt-guests when updating libvirt-client. (bsc#1104662) - Fix virNodeGetSEVInfo API crashing libvirtd on AMD SEV enabled hosts. (bsc#1108395) This update was imported from the SUSE:SLE-15:Update update project. Patch Instructions: To install this openSUSE Security Update use the SUSE recommended installation methods like YaST online_update or 'zypper patch'. Alternatively you can run the command listed for your product: - openSUSE Leap 15.0: zypper in -t patch openSUSE-2019-1288=1 Affected Software/OS: 'libvirt' package(s) on openSUSE Leap 15.0. Solution: Please install the updated package(s). CVSS Score: 3.5 CVSS Vector: AV:N/AC:M/Au:S/C:N/I:N/A:P |
